What is Pinterest?
– Pinterest is a virtual board that allows to select photos/videos and then share them with friends.
– Each pinned content is hyperlinked to the original source.
Terms:
– A pin is an image added to Pinterest.
– A board is a set of pins.
Ethics:
– Pin from the original source,
from permalinks and include a
thoughtful pin description.
Usage:
– One of the fastest standalone
site to pass 10M users mark;
– 87% of users are women
(ComScore report, Feb.2012 [3]).

How to use Pinterest
Pinterest core functionality:
• Add a Pin: grabs images from the website by using “Pin it” browser toolbar or through the
Pinterest website directly.
• Upload a Pin: uploads personal content using the portal.
• Create a Board: organizes visual collections in a user-defined set.
• Additionally, users can “Like”, “Comment” and “Follow”.
• Ask for an invitation to join Pinterest.
• Sign in via Twitter, Facebook, Email.

Discussion
• No official release of Pinterest API yet, but there exist several unofficial
API interest groups.
• The current goal of Pinterest is getting more audience and making the
product more valuable, however the board considers the return on
investments in future.
• Pinterest alternatives rather tailor to needs of a particular
segment/group (We Heart It – teens, Gentlemint - adults, Knack
Registry – wedding, Chill – primary focus on video, etc…).
